Backlash grows against Europe's efforts to restrict cars in cities

In an effort to ease traffic congestion and curb greenhouse gas emissions causing climate change, municipalities from Barcelona to Brussels have embarked on what has been called a “transportation revolution.” Urban centers across the continent have adopted a host of innovative schemes designed to steer vehicles out of crow

Subscribe to RSS - coche ciudad